Wood siding replacement services involve removing damaged or deteriorated wooden siding and installing new panels to restore the exterior of a property. This process typically includes inspecting the existing siding for issues such as rot, warping, or insect damage, followed by carefully removing the compromised sections. The replacement involves selecting suitable materials that match the original siding or meet the desired aesthetic, then installing the new panels with proper fastening and finishing techniques to ensure a seamless appearance and durable protection.
These services help address common problems associated with aging or compromised wood siding, such as water infiltration, pest infestations, and structural deterioration. Over time, wood siding can develop cracks, peeling paint, or warping, which can lead to increased energy costs and further damage if not repaired. Replacing worn or damaged siding can improve a property's exterior integrity, prevent moisture intrusion, and enhance curb appeal, ultimately extending the lifespan of the building's exterior.

Material Costs - The cost of wood siding materials typically ranges from $3 to $8 per square foot, depending on the type of wood selected. Higher-end options like cedar or exotic woods can increase material expenses. Local pros can provide estimates based on specific material choices.
Labor Expenses - Labor costs for wood siding replacement usually fall between $2 and $5 per square foot. The total labor cost varies based on the home's size and complexity of the siding installation. Contractors can give detailed quotes after assessing the project scope.
Additional Fees - Extra costs may include removal of existing siding, which can add $1 to $3 per square foot. Other factors like surface prep or repairs can also influence the overall price. These fees are typically included in a comprehensive estimate from local service providers.
Total Project Cost - Overall, replacing wood siding can range from approximately $5 to $16 per square foot. Larger or more intricate projects tend to be at the higher end of this range. Local contractors can help determine a precise cost based on specific project details.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
